1. Hikvision WiFi Camera: Seamless Connectivity with Smart Features

The Hikvision WiFi Camera offers both flexibility and convenience, making it ideal for homeowners and small businesses. This camera uses WiFi connectivity to transmit footage, meaning it doesn’t require a wired network, making installation straightforward and accessible.

Key Features and Benefits

  • Wireless Connectivity: The WiFi connection allows for remote access to video feeds, making it ideal for locations without a wired setup.
  • High-Resolution Image Quality: Many Hikvision WiFi cameras offer resolutions from 1080p up to 4MP, providing clear, detailed images for accurate monitoring.
  • Motion Detection: With smart motion detection, the camera notifies you of any unusual activity, providing an added layer of security.
  • Two-Way Audio: The built-in speaker and microphone allow for two-way communication, useful for verifying visitors or addressing delivery personnel.
  • Night Vision: Equipped with infrared LEDs, Hikvision WiFi cameras can capture clear images in low-light conditions, ensuring round-the-clock monitoring.

Ideal Use Cases for Hikvision WiFi Camera

  • Home Security: Perfect for indoor and outdoor residential use, monitoring entrances, living areas, and backyards.
  • Small Business Surveillance: Suitable for retail stores, cafes, or offices where simple yet effective monitoring is needed.
  • Temporary Installations: Great for rental properties or short-term monitoring needs, as it’s easy to set up and relocate.

2. Hikvision PTZ Camera: Precision and Flexibility for Larger Areas

The Hikvision PTZ (Pan-Tilt-Zoom) Camera is designed for more expansive surveillance needs, allowing operators to remotely control its movements and zoom in on specific areas.

Key Features and Benefits

  • Pan, Tilt, and Zoom Capabilities: With its PTZ functionality, this camera can rotate 360 degrees horizontally, tilt up and down, and zoom in on areas of interest.
  • High-Resolution Imaging: Most Hikvision PTZ cameras offer resolutions of up to 4K, providing ultra-clear footage.
  • Advanced Motion Tracking: PTZ cameras can track moving objects, allowing for continuous monitoring of subjects within its view.
  • Weatherproof and Durable: Designed to withstand extreme weather conditions, these cameras are ideal for outdoor environments.
  • Remote Control: PTZ cameras can be controlled via mobile apps or software, allowing for flexible surveillance that adapts to changing needs.

Ideal Use Cases for Hikvision PTZ Camera

  • Large Outdoor Spaces: Ideal for parking lots, campuses, and warehouses where a wide area needs to be monitored.
  • High-Security Areas: Perfect for sensitive areas such as banks or government buildings, where dynamic and detailed monitoring is required.
  • Events and Gatherings: Great for monitoring public events or gatherings, allowing operators to follow crowd movement and enhance security.

3. Dahua Camera: Innovative Surveillance with AI Integration

Dahua Technology is known for its advanced surveillance cameras, incorporating AI technology for enhanced monitoring. Dahua Cameras offer innovative features that suit both residential and commercial surveillance needs.

Key Features and Benefits

  • AI-Powered Analytics: Dahua cameras come with AI-driven features such as face recognition, vehicle detection, and line-crossing alerts, making them smarter and more efficient.
  • 4K Ultra-HD Video Quality: Many Dahua cameras offer high-resolution video, capturing fine details that are essential for identifying people, objects, or license plates.
  • Wide Dynamic Range (WDR): The WDR function adjusts the camera’s exposure, ensuring clear images in varying light conditions.
  • Night Vision: Dahua cameras are equipped with advanced night vision, capturing clear images even in total darkness.
  • Smart Motion Detection: These cameras differentiate between humans and other objects, minimizing false alarms and ensuring precise alerts.

Ideal Use Cases for Dahua Camera

  • Commercial Surveillance: Dahua’s AI-powered features make it a great fit for commercial spaces where detailed analytics and monitoring are required.
  • Residential Use: Ideal for homeowners who want comprehensive security with face recognition and other smart features.
  • Traffic Monitoring: Useful in monitoring streets, parking areas, or entry/exit points where vehicle detection and plate recognition are beneficial.
